Maintaining Food Temperature
One of the primary functions of a quality food delivery bag is to regulate temperature. A well-insulated bag keeps hot food hot and cold food cold, preventing rapid temperature fluctuations that can compromise the taste and texture of the meal. Imagine a steaming bowl of ramen gradually cooling down in transit – the broth becomes less flavorful, the noodles lose their springiness, and the entire experience is diminished. Similarly, a refreshing ice cream sundae can quickly melt into a soupy mess without proper insulation. Beyond simply affecting taste, inadequate temperature control can also pose a food safety risk, creating an environment where bacteria can thrive.
Protecting Food
A robust food delivery bag acts as a protective barrier against the unpredictable elements of transportation. Bumps, jolts, and sudden stops can easily cause spills, leaks, and other forms of damage, particularly with liquids and delicate items. A well-designed bag provides cushioning and support, minimizing the risk of accidents and ensuring that the food arrives in pristine condition. Moreover, a closed bag shields the food from external contaminants, such as dust, dirt, and even insects. This is especially crucial in urban environments where exposure to pollutants is higher.

Insulation
Insulation is the heart of a food delivery bag. The quality of the insulation directly determines how well the bag can maintain food temperature. Look for bags made with thick, high-density insulation materials, such as closed-cell foam or reflective foil. Bags with reflective interiors can provide even better insulation by reflecting radiant heat back into the food. Consider the climate in your area when choosing an insulation level. Warmer climates necessitate superior insulation to prevent food from spoiling.
Durability
A food delivery bag is subjected to constant use and abuse, so durability is paramount. Choose bags made from sturdy, water-resistant materials such as nylon or polyester. Pay close attention to the stitching, zippers, and handles, as these are often the first points of failure. Reinforced stitching and heavy-duty zippers are signs of a well-made bag that can withstand the demands of daily use. For drivers working in wet or snowy conditions, a waterproof bag is essential.
Portability and Comfort
The comfort and portability of a food delivery bag can significantly impact a driver’s efficiency and well-being. Look for bags with padded straps, comfortable handles, and ergonomic designs. Backpack-style bags are ideal for drivers who walk or bike, as they distribute the weight evenly across the shoulders. Consider the weight of the bag when empty and when full, and choose a bag that you can comfortably carry for extended periods.
Ease of Cleaning
Spills and messes are inevitable in the food delivery business, so ease of cleaning is a crucial consideration. Choose bags with wipeable or washable interiors. Removable liners can also be a lifesaver, as they can be easily removed and cleaned separately. Avoid bags with intricate designs or crevices that are difficult to clean.

Tips for Maintaining Your Food Delivery Bag
Proper maintenance is essential for extending the life of your food delivery bag and ensuring its optimal performance. Regular cleaning, proper storage, and prompt repairs can all help to keep your bag in top condition.
Regular Cleaning
Clean your food delivery bag regularly to prevent odors and bacteria growth. Wipe down the interior and exterior of the bag with a mild detergent and water. Pay special attention to any areas where spills have occurred. Allow the bag to air dry completely before storing it.
Proper Storage
Store your food delivery bag in a clean, dry place when not in use. Avoid storing it in direct sunlight or extreme temperatures, as this can damage the insulation and materials.
Repairing Any Damage
Repair any damage to your food delivery bag promptly. Tears, rips, and broken zippers can compromise the bag’s functionality and hygiene. If you’re not comfortable making repairs yourself, consider taking the bag to a professional repair shop.
Replacing Bags
Replace your food delivery bag as needed to maintain hygiene and performance. Over time, even the best-maintained bags will begin to wear down and lose their effectiveness. Consider replacing your bag every year or two, or sooner if it becomes damaged or soiled.
